3. Use the first value dial to change the cutoff frequency of the filter. Play some notes
to hear the effect. Reduce the value to get a darker sound. Also change the
resonance setting. The sound gets a narrow character the more you turn up the
control. Rise the setting to its maximum value. You will notice that an additional
tone is generated. This is the self oscillation of the filter!
4. After playing around a little, turn the cutoff down to 70 and the resonance to 20 .
This should give you a good starting point for the next step.

6. Press a note on your keyboard and hold it down for a few seconds. You may
notice, that the sound starts very bright but then gets darker more and more. This is
the effect of the Filter Envelope that modulates the cutoff frequency. The
modulation depth is controlled here by the Cutoff Env. Amount parameter.
7. Turn its setting down to 0 and look what happens: The sound starts in its dark state
and no cutoff change can be heard.
8. Now set the value to a negative value, e.g. -10 and press any note again. The
sound then starts much darker than before and gets a little more brilliant after a
while (you may raise the cutoff setting to get better results).
9. After playing around recall the original sound to get prepared for the next step.
The heart of the MicroWave II/XT/XTk are its wavetables. They build the sound source from
which everything derives. In this step we are going to change the sound program's
wavetable.

2. Change the wavetable via the third value dial and play some notes. You may notice
that the sound changes dramatically when moving from one wavetable to the next.
Try to check out the following wavetables: 014 Clipper, 021 Robotic,
028 FmntVocal, 054 Wavetrip2 and 060 Xmas Bell .
3. After checking out the different wavetables, set the parameter back to the original
wavetable 036 PulSync 1 .
The next feature we want to explore is the ring modulation. It is useful to add non-
harmonic components to the sound that gives it a metallic character.
